How to Evaluate a New Non Gamstop Casino (Without Getting Burned)
Since these casinos don’t carry the UKGC stamp, you have to do your own due diligence. Here’s a quick checklist you can run through in five minutes:
- Verify the licence – check the regulator’s website to confirm the licence is active.
- Search for player reviews – look for complaints about slow payouts or frozen accounts.
- Read the bonus terms – wagering requirements, max bet limits, and eligible games.
- Test customer support – send a live chat message and see how fast they respond.
- Check payment methods – make sure your preferred option (crypto, card, e-wallet) is supported for both deposits and withdrawals.
New casinos often have polished websites and aggressive bonuses, but a short history means you’re betting on their reputation before it’s established. Stick with operators that use independent game auditors and offer responsible gambling tools like deposit limits and self-exclusion.
